/**
This abstract class maps the methods of the interfaces XMultiPropertySet , XFastPropertySet
and XPropertySet to the methods getInfoHelper , convertFastPropertyValue ,
setFastPropertyValue_NoBroadcast and getFastPropertyValue . You must derive from
this class and override the methods .
It provides a standard implementation of the XPropertySetInfo .
This is a modified copy of the cppuhelper : : OPropertySetHelper class , except
that is uses std : : mutex instead of osl : : Mutex .
*/

/** sets an dependent property's value
< p > Sometimes setting a given property needs to implicitly modify another property ' s value . Calling | setPropertyValue |
from within | setFastPropertyValue_NoBroadcast | is not an option here , as it would notify the property listeners
while our mutex is still locked . Setting the dependent property ' s value directly ( e . g . by calling | setFastPropertyValue_NoBroadcast |
recursively ) is not an option , too , since it would miss firing the property change event . < / p >
< p > So , in such cases , you use | setDependentFastPropertyValue | from within | setFastPropertyValue_NoBroadcast | .
It will convert and actually set the property value ( invoking | convertFastPropertyValue | and | setFastPropertyValue_NoBroadcast |
for the given handle and value ) , and add the property change event to the list of events to be notified
when the bottom - most | setFastPropertyValue_NoBroadcast | on the stack returns . < / p >
< p > < strong > Note < / strong > : The method will < em > not < / em > invoke veto listeners for the property . < / p >
< p > < strong > Note < / strong > : It ' s the caller ' s responsibility to ensure that our mutex is locked . This is
canonically given when the method is invoked from within | setFastPropertyValue_NoBroadcast | , in other
contexts , you might need to take own measures . < / p >
*/
void setDependentFastPropertyValue(std::unique_lock<std::mutex>& rGuard, sal_Int32 i_handle,
const css::uno::Any& i_value);
